String,StringBuilder,StringBuffer Java中的String,StringBuilder,StringBuffer三者的区别 1. 在运行速度上:StringBuilder > StringBuffer > String原因:String 为字符串常量,而String ...
分类:
编程语言 时间:
2018-05-06 16:25:34
阅读次数:
221
String 字符串常量StringBuffer 字符串变量(线程安全)StringBuilder 字符串变量(非线程安全) 简要的说, String 类型和 StringBuffer 类型的主要性能区别其实在于 String 是不可变的对象, 因此在每次对 String 类型进行改变的时候其实都等 ...
分类:
其他好文 时间:
2018-05-02 22:18:03
阅读次数:
90
转自https://blog.csdn.net/u011489043/article/details/68488459 String 字符串常量 StringBuffer 字符串变量(线程安全) StringBuilder 字符串变量(非线程安全) 简要的说, String 类型和 StringBu ...
分类:
Web程序 时间:
2018-05-02 16:21:55
阅读次数:
278
今天看了几篇文章,对String、StringBuffer、StringBuilder三者之间有了一丝了解,记录一下,加深印象,以便后期查看。 1、首先从速度来说 String<StringBuffer<StringBuilder。 因为在String中,他是一个字符串常量,二StringBuffe ...
分类:
其他好文 时间:
2018-04-28 19:37:50
阅读次数:
122
1、概要 StringBuffer 其实就是一个存储字符的容器 字符串特点:字符串是常量;它们创建之后不能更改了字符串一旦发生变化,那么立马创建一个新的对象。注意:字符串的内容不适合频繁修改的,因为一旦修改马上就会创建一个新的对象但是需要重复修改字符串的内容,建议使用字符串缓冲类(stringBuf ...
分类:
编程语言 时间:
2018-04-28 17:57:47
阅读次数:
203
一、String 首先我们要明确,String并不是基本数据类型,而是一个对象,并且是不可变的对象。查看源码就会发现String类为final型的(当然也不可被继承),而且通过查看JDK文档会发现几乎每一个修改String对象的操作,实际上都是创建了一个全新的String对象。 字符串为对象,那么在 ...
分类:
其他好文 时间:
2018-04-28 11:45:47
阅读次数:
155
参考:https://www.cnblogs.com/yjd_hycf_space/p/7760248.html 线程安全的: Vector HashTable StringBuffer 线程不安全的: ArrayList : LinkedList: HashMap: HashSet: TreeMa ...
分类:
编程语言 时间:
2018-04-27 21:40:45
阅读次数:
207
Object,scanner,String,StringBuffer,Java中基本类型的包装类型等
分类:
编程语言 时间:
2018-04-26 18:24:47
阅读次数:
204
最近在学习Java的时候,遇到了这样一个问题,就是String,StringBuilder以及StringBuffer这三个类之间有什么区别呢,自己从网上搜索了一些资料,有所了解了之后在这里整理一下,便于大家观看,也便于加深自己学习过程中对这些知识点的记忆,如果哪里有误,恳请指正。 这三个类之间的区 ...
分类:
编程语言 时间:
2018-04-26 14:54:05
阅读次数:
208
String对象是字符串常量(创建之后不可更改),StringBuilder和StringBuffer对象是字符串变量(可更改),三者主要区别在于执行速度和线程安全。 执行速度 执行速度:StringBuilder > StringBuffer > String 原因: String对象的更改会不断 ...
分类:
编程语言 时间:
2018-04-26 01:23:47
阅读次数:
159